15399704
0xd529f5184d46bb9f02d90d598e52387c80d66cc09f7a8617f794db25d8e8c4ae
Transactions0
Height15399704
Confirmations1003504
Timestamp85 days 5 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x363c484dc14928c6
Bits
Difficulty0x26344a18